There are more and more activities that let us get close to the Perito Moreno Glacier. The Big Ice excursion proposes to tour around and get deep into the fantastic ice mass, an alternative only suitable for the most adventurous and, obviously, for those who are physically fit, as it implies a long ice trek around several rocky areas, as well as the handling of harnesses.
As in the classic versions, the excursion leaves from “Bajo de las sombras” Port (Under the Shadows) early in the morning on board a craft that crosses the Rico Arm of Lake Argentino. After sailing for 15 minutes, the opposite shore is reached, where the mountain guides escort the group towards the place where the crampons are selected. At this point, a hike begins to approach the glacier in the area of the southern moraine until a spectacular vantage point is reached, an entrance gate to heaven. |

This is where the true adventure begins. Having fastened their crampons and put on their harnesses, adventurers begin to explore the glacier from a different perspective and they discover blue lagoons, deep and alarming cracks, huge drains and caves. Dimensions become almost unreal when they find themselves inside the core of the Perito Moreno, one of the most fascinating glaciers in the world.
Along with expert guides who explain the characteristics of the ice and its surroundings, the inside of the glacier is toured for over 4 hours. A picnic is organized on the icy blanket and visitors sit down to recover their energy and be astonished at this surrealist scenery.
After this experience, you will not look at the Perito Moreno Glacier from the same point of view again.. |

Useful Data:
Due to the physical fitness required by this excursion, only people between 18 and 45 in good physical condition may hire it. Not suitable for pregnant women.
Wear sunglasses and sunscreen, comfortable warm clothes, hat, waterproof jacket, gloves, hiking boots, backpack, water bottle and lunch box, as lunch is not included. |
|
| |
Timetable: from 9am to 6pm approximately
Level of Difficulty: high |
